    String length seems fine. Needed to put the "tension tab" on the next to last notch to get it to fire all the way to the FOUL chute. Currently using a toggle switch for testing. When toggled om, without twisting the knob the ball clears the track and shoots about the first "funnel" of nails over the 1st spinner. When knob twisted fully, most balls will go into the foul chute. That seems about right. I need to make a spacer to mount the switch to, in order for it to line up with the tab (that I added) that presses it. The string rubs against metal, so I also need to add another pulley to guide the string.

    Finally added the switch, and mounted the transformer. Seems to work well. When knob turned even slightly, the motor starts without excessive rotation. Launches balls with enough force to clear the track. Full rotation launches strong enough to send the balls into the foul chute. Varying pressure produces predictable results!
    As mentioned earlier, I probably should have adjusted the string length. The pivot arm is at mid point when string is attached. As it stands...it shoots with the motor as described. When flipping the lever manually, you barely move the lever and of shoots with great strength. Simply put...it is tricky to make soft shots to the left side of the play field manually. Maybe I'll tinker with it later. If I do adjust string length, then the switch must be located.
